摘要:
Hospital cleaning personnel were examined for occupational dermatoses. 356 persons were included in the study. The UJJC ranged from 20 to 63 years with a mean of 40.1 years. The period prevalence rate of moderate and severe eczema was 12% (10% in men and 19% in women). In 88%, the eczema was of a duration longer than 2 years. Positive patch tests were found in 10% of men and 53% of women with eczema. The main allergens were nickel, cobalt, chromate and rubber chemicals. Positive tests to cleaning agents were rare. One case of contact allergy to sodium dichloroisocyanurate and one to lysol were, diagnosed. Irritant factors played: a major role in most cases (92%). Fungus infection as a cause or complication in hand eczema should not be left out of consideration: in 2 persons, a mycosis of hands and or fingernails was diagnosed.

摘要:
The number and nature of allergic occupational glove dermatoses were analysed. 542 cases of allergic contact dermatosis were diagnosed during 1974–1983. Amongst these, 68 (12.5%) were caused by rubber or plastic gloves. 2 patients had contact urticaria due to rubber gloves.Gloves were the main cause of occupational allergic rubber eczema, inducing 63 (58.3%) of 108 rubber eczema cases. 38 of them had positive reactions to rubber chemicals and glove material. 14 to glove material only, and 11 to rubber chemicals. 5 cases of allergic eczema from plastic gloves were diagnosed, all due to polyvinyl chloride (PVC). 2 cases of contact urticaria from natural rubber gloves were diagnosed by a provocation test. Epicutaneous testing with material of natural rubber gloves and rubber chemicals was negative.The present study shows that allergy to rubber gloves is usual, while allergy to plastic gloves is rare. Thus, plastic gloves should be used, when possible. Patch testing with protective gloves should always be used when patients develop prolonged hand dermatitis and where the possibility of glove eczema exist

摘要:
Previous studies in humans and guinea pigs indicate that Langerhans cells (LC) participate in elicitation of allergic contact dermatitis. The number and morphology of LC was determined in acute and healed allergic patch test sties, control (petrolatum) sites and normal skin in nickel‐sensitive individuals using OKT6 monoclonal antibody and avidin‐biotin/peroxidase labeling. Compared to normal skin, the staining intensity and number of epidermal LC was significantly increased in allergic (p<0.02) and petrolatum control (p<0.02) sites, and in 6‐ to 8‐week old allergic patch test sites (p<0.006). The in situ changes in LC induced by petrolatum alone may be a result of the occlusive patch test, or may suggest that petrolatum is not as neutral as previously believed. The nickel‐induced increase in LC may indicate changes in the LC present in the epithelium at the time of testing, or migration of additional LC into the epithelium, which can then remain in situ for weeks after the antigenic challenge. 摘要:
The dermatitic constituents of the glandular hairs of plants in the family Hydrophyllaceae comprise a class of uncommon natural products called “phacelioids”. The chemical structures consist of various elaborations of hydroquinone attached to a C10to C20prenyl chain. Certain of these compounds are equivalent to the urushiols ofToxicadendron (Rhus)in their capacity to sensitize humans. 摘要:
4 workers developed hand dermatitis in an automated starch modification process plant. 2,3‐epoxypropyl trimethyl ammonium chloride (EPTMAC), a quaternary ammonium compound used as a cationizing chemical, produced allergic reactions in all 4 patients. They had only been in contact with EPTMAC for a shore time before developing dermatitis, which indicates that EPTMAC is a strong sensitizer.Immunohistochemistry and electron microscopy showed the Features or an allergic patch test. An industrial hygiene project was initiated at the factory to prevent new eases. It revealed many risks of skin contact with the process chemicals.
